By Jay Adams CEG CORRESPONDENT

The Rhode Island Department of Transportation (RIDOT) has started shoring the granite walls of the facade and the sub-standard portion of the heavily-traveled George Washington Bridge in order to replace it with a much wider bike path for cyclists, a new traffic ramp and a spectacular linear park. Similar to the 2008 reconstruction of the India Point Park Pedestrian Bridge, which parallels the Washington Bridge (just north of the Providence-East Providence line), this project will make a new area for walkers and cyclists. Cardi Corporation of Warwick is the general contractor of the $21.2 million job. The job will involve rebuilding the

cracked section of the original bridge that carries the existing narrow bikeway and a section of the original highway. In the same footprint will stand a much wider bikeway, a linear park, walking path, scenic overlooks, park benches, flag poles, decorative lighting and landscaped planters when it is finished mid-summer 2014. The new path and park will be named after legendary local cyclist George Redman, the man credited a quarter century ago with getting the state to change its stance on obsolete railways and roads to create the East Bay Bike Path and other state bike lanes, which now crisscross all of Rhode Island and are considered among the top bike paths in the entire nation. see WASHINgTON page 4

‘Granite State’ Highway Projects Let

The New Hampshire State Department of Transportation received bids for transportationrelated improvement projects. Following is a list of some of the projects let.

walking and bike path to be constructed through multiple towns. The breathtakingly scenic 14.7mi. (23.7 km) path starts in the midst of the yachts, which dot Bristol Harbor at Independence Park in downtown Bristol, R.I., along the Warren River through downtown Warren crossing two rivers into downtown Barrington, R.I., paralleling those rivers through various parks in East Providence and ending near India Point Park, on the edge of Providence. Poor health in 2011 did not allow the 87-year-old Redman to bike anymore, but he could still be found at Your Bike Shop in Warren, providing water and snacks to cyclists free all summer. Redman was honored by the Governor, the DOT, and the Rhode Island Department of Environmental Management for his community involvement and sacrifice. From his service during World War II and his work as a Boy Scout leader, to his volunteer

efforts to clean up Narragansett Bay, Redman valued his community. Despite loud municipal opposition he fought to get the state to support his dream of bike paths throughout Rhode Island. According to various state sources, it was Redman’s determination which resulted in the allocation of the $1.2 million needed to build the East Bay Bike Path in the 1990s. It is now considered to be one of the top 10 most used paths in the United States. Signatures were collected in 2006 to support unanimous state legislation to name the yet-to-becompleted linear park in “honor of a visionary.” Redman died in 2012, knowing the park would be named after him. It was the RIDOT which announced his death statewide, reverence to the man they had worked with so closely for two decades. Ferrara said that Redman would have been pleased that no vehicular traffic — tens of thousands of cars each day leaving and entering

the bustling capitol city of Providence from the suburbs — will be interrupted during the two years that it will take to complete the beautification project alongside their five busy lanes. “It’s a Godsend that we aren’t detouring on the bridge,” said

Ferrara. “The only impact to traffic would be at nighttime and those are [the delivery of] the main stands, the new steel beams going in, that will carry the linear park. There will be a restriction at that time, for the nighttime placement of those beams, in the next couple

of months.” Marine or environmental obstacles are not an issue with this project. “Other than the main channel there that is navigable, there are no marine concerns,” said Ferrara. “Permitting from the Coast Guard was necessary to work. And, during construction, the main channel has to remain open to the fullest extent possible.” The well-known drawbridge, 328.1 ft. (100 m) away on the west side of the Seekonk River (which also is being repaired in a separate DOT project), is not related to this work. “We are on time. There have been a few extras so far, two percent [of added costs over the original bid of $21.2 million],” said Ferrara. “But we are confident that by mid-summer, the ride is on.” (This story also can be found on Construction Equipment Guide’s Web site at www.constructionequipmentguide.com.)
